Current Lead Times: In Stock Engines Ship Same or Next Day - Out of Stock: 1-3 Weeks on Most Long Block Engines; 3-5 Days on Heads – *call us for more exact lead times for your specific build 
Search

oil pump

Open Filters
Clear Selection
$246.33
Details
$442.63
Details
$26.40
Details
$118.21
Details
$54.41
Details